> What is the problem these lists are intended to solve?

That's what I kept asking myself when I wrote the orginal push/pop
macros.  My conclusion was that there is no worthwhile expression of
these things in C.  Writing those macros was just something I had
to do so I could wallow in the ugliness and stop thinking "maybe
these things should be generic".
